From ab2859dca57b9e2cd2f431637c99950f468e1ad3 Mon Sep 17 00:00:00 2001
From: Stephane Chavin <stephane.chavin@lis-lab.fr>
Date: Tue, 19 Nov 2024 14:28:30 +0100
Subject: [PATCH] correct create_spectrogram function

---
 utils.py |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/utils.py b/utils.py
index 522a15c..982a225 100755
--- a/utils.py
+++ b/utils.py
@@ -100,7 +100,7 @@ def create_spectrogram(sig, directory, names, cmap, minimum, window_size=1024, o
     :param overlap (float): Ratio of overlapping samples between each window (default 50%).
     """
     if overlap >= 1:
-        hop = window - overlap
+        hop = window_size - overlap
         print(f'You put a hop value over 1. This has been corrected to have {overlap} as overlap size between window')
     else:
         hop = window_size * (1-overlap) # As hop length is the number of audio samples between adjacent STFT columns
-- 
GitLab